- Changgyeonggung Palace - Situated in the heart of Seoul, Changgyeonggung Royal Palace was originally constructed during the Joseon Dynasty. It served as the residence for queens and concubines. During the Japanese colonial period, it was transformed into a park featuring a zoo and a botanical garden, which aimed to undermine Korean spirits. This palace offers stunning views, especially in the evening.
- Gwangjang Market - A paradise for food enthusiasts! With over 100 years of history, Gwangjang Market was Korea’s first permanent market and remains a must-visit destination for both tourists and locals. Here, visitors can sample a variety of delicious Korean dishes at affordable prices. Experience dining at Gwangjang (Night) Market like the locals do!
- Naksan Park - Featured in “K-Pop Demon Hunters,” where Rumi and Jinu enjoy a free-spirited moment overlooking Seoul’s nightscape, Naksan Park is an excellent spot to view the Seoul City Wall and downtown Seoul. Visitors can immerse themselves in Seoul’s nighttime views while following the city wall.
- Cheonggyecheon - Located in central Seoul, the Cheonggyecheon Stream is a top choice for night city views! As you follow the stream through the urban forest, you’ll find the scenery even more enchanting in the evening than during the day.
